Knight and Day: The Movie

I saw a sneak preview of "Knight and Day" the movie. And Tom Cruise definitely does crazy on the edge in a believable way much better than most other actors. It seems to be his forte. Cameron Diaz complements his competent crazy secret agent with wonderfully eccentric car rebuilder who is building a 1960s GTO I believe. So both of them are pretty eccentric and really are meant for each other. The dialog is often going in two or more directions at the same time which can be pretty funny. In some ways there is a similarity between the movie "Killers" and the movie "Knight and Day" as far as crazy secret agents go. However, the dynamics between both couples is kind of different because "Killers takes place over 3 or 4 years whereas "Knight and Day" seems to take place between a few days to at most a few months. One is never completely sure (because I don't think we are told) how many days actually transpire from beginning to end. But I think from having seen it that the full time line couldn't have been over about a couple of months.However, I suppose it would be theoretically possible that all this could have happened within a couple of weeks. Either way I really liked "Knight and Day" and think the funny secret agent genre is going down a slightly different road than before and I find this slightly new road very funny and entertaining.
